The PowerBlock Elite are uniquely designed dumbbells, made in the US. Although the price can get very high, you get very durable fitness equipment that will serve you for years to come.

Pros
Pro Versatile and expandable
The PowerBlock Elite dumbbell weight plates are a mix of 2.5 and 5 lbs increments, ranging from 5 to 50 pounds. After you've reached the point where 50 lbs seem too light, you can buy an expansion, increasing the weight up to 90 lbs. You can use these for both strength and conditioning exercises, and they will last for a long time.
Pro Easy to change weight
There is no fancy mechanism - you just pull a metal 'fork' out of each dumbbell and place it where you need to. The weight plates are color coded, and correspond with a color coded chart on the side of each dumbbell. It might take some getting used to, but once you're familiar with it, changing weight plates would take about 5-10 seconds for each dumbbell.
Cons
Con Changing weight plates with shaky hands could take slightly longer than on dial-adjustable dumbbells
If you've done, for example, 3 reps of your workout and you want to change the weight of your dumbbells to less, your hands could be a bit shaky at this point. This would make inserting the adjuster 'fork' more fidgety than with a dial, but it's not a dealbreaker.
